Douglas Reed Metcalf Obituary

Douglas Reed Metcalf. born April 26, 1949 in Salt Lake City, Utah, who passed away on September 22, 2020, in Saint George, Utah from severe injuries sustained a vehicular collision. He was predeceased by : his parents, Reed Metcalf and Barbara Metcalf. He is survived by : his close friend Nancy Hellewell Metcalf of St. George, UT; his children, Courtney Evans (Cade) of Bountiful, UT, Wyatt Metcalf (Tatiana) and Kelsey Garrett (Jon) of Glendale, CA.; his grandchildren, Connor, Hunter, Audrey, Sebastian, Sadie, Callahan, Fritz, Tennyson and Victoria; his aunts, Margie Matich and Barbara Bown; and his siblings, Marilyn "Lyn", Roger, Janice and Vicki.
